  • Tooth Infections, otherwise known as tooth abscess, occurs when bacteria have infiltrated the dental pulp on inner areas of the tooth that contains the blood vessels and connective tissue. When left untreated, it can turn into a dental emergency where the bacteria that finds its way into your teeth causes chips, cracks, and cavities in your teeth. Poor dental hygiene can lead to tooth infections, especially if you are not flossing and brushing twice and a day or are on a high sugar diet.
  • A Broken or Cracked Tooth means you should visit an emergency dentist as soon as possible. Although the common causes of these breaks include chewing or eating something hard, cavities left untreated, or amalgam fillings that are too large for your natural tooth structure. Pressure from grinding your teeth can also lead to a broken or cracked tooth over time, but the worst-case scenario is when you have experienced damage from sports or if you had a serious car accident. 
  • Chipped Teeth. If your teeth are chipping easily, it could likely be due to acidic foods and drinks, such as carbonated sodas, energy drinks, fruit juices, or any highly acidic food and beverage. If the chip is large enough to the point that nerves inside your teeth are exposed, it is time to visit a dentist as soon as possible. When you go in for an emergency dental procedure for chipping, you can expect to get a dental filling if the chipped teeth or tooth was unnoticeable. 
  • Knocked-Out Teeth may be a cause of a sports-related injury or accident. In such a case, you may be in need of dental implants, followed by periodic dental visits to assure that your teeth remain in good condition.
  • Swollen gums may be early signs of periodontal disease or gingivitis. Swollen gums can cause serious discomfort not flossing properly, frequent use of tobacco products, and hormone changes. If you have tried creating a routine of brushing with a toothbrush that does not have irritable bristles, flossing regularly, and using an anti-gingivitis toothpaste, then you need to see the best emergency dentist serving Lahaska
  • Dislodged fillings or damaged crowns. When your dental filling (s) becomes damaged, your teeth are more exposed to the possibility of decay and infection. You know you have a bad tooth filling when the filing is cracked, worn, torn, fallen out, changed in color,  or when you feel pain when drinking cold beverages. Chewing hard candy, ice, or even popcorn can catch you by surprise and cause a broken or cracked tooth. Playing sports, a trip, and fall, or an auto accident are all real-world experiences that can cause dental emergencies. When you need to seek treatment right away it is important to take the following steps:

  • Keep your head elevated
  • Rinse your mouth with warm saltwater
  • Take ibuprofen to help relieve some of the pain (ask your doctor first)
  • If you must eat, eat only soft foods like yogurt or soup
  • Avoid hot or cold liquids
